Installation (cont.)
If you are using multiple sheets of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ate to
cover an area, leave a gap between sheets to allow for proper laminate
movement. A minimum gap of 1/16” is required between sheets of
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ate used in non-environmentally controlled
areas. A minimum gap of 1/32” is required between sheets of Wilsonart
RE-COVER laminate in environmentally controlled areas.
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ate is not repositionable. Any attempts
to reposition the laminate will result in inadequate bonding.
Prior to installation and before removing the peel sheet that covers the
adhesive, dry fit the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ate to the substrate.
Once you have indexed the laminate, remove 1”-2 of the peel sheet on
one end and lightly tack it in place. Begin removing the peel sheet,
making sure the opposite end is still properly aligned. Work your way
down the entire length of the laminate sheet until the peel sheet is
completely removed and the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ate is flat on the
surface. Apply uniform bonding pressure (30-40 psi minimum) over the
entire bonded surface using a mechanical pinch roller (recommended) or
a 3” wide J-roller. We do not recommend using a wooden block or other
hand roller. If the Wilsonart RE-COVER laminate has been positioned
incorrectly, it may be removed using a heat gun to soften the adhesive,
then pulling the laminate away from the substrate. Once a sheet is
removed, it cannot be reapplied. Replace it with a new sheet of Wilsonart
RE-COVER laminate.
If you are bonding a flat, self-edge to an exposed substrate’s edge, the
surface will require a cured skim coat to ensure adequate bonding. The
Wilsonart technical services team recommends these products for the
exposed substrate’s flat edge: J-B Weld® WoodWeld, Elmer's®
Carpenter's® Wood Filler, Bondo® All-Purpose Putty, and Wilsonart® 30
PVA Yellow Woodworking Adhesive.
Extruded edge banding can be handled using any one of the following
options:
1) Leave extruded edge banding in place, and apply RE-COVER
to top
surface. This will leave the brown line of the laminate exposed
2) Remove extruded type edge banding and replace with
laminate edge banding using manufacturer’s
recommendations. Apply RE-COVER to top surface area.
3) Remove extruded edge banding, apply RE-COVER to top
surface, and replace edging with the same type of extruded
edge banding using manufacturer’s recommendations.
